Import Workday Entity
Description
Section titled “Description”Imports data from Workday Financials over your Workday Financials connection into a project table. Unlike NetSuite, Acumatica, or Business Central, PlaidCloud has no fixed set of canned Workday Financials entities — instead, you build a Report-as-a-Service (RaaS) report in Workday, publish it with Web Service access, and give this step the report’s URL as its extract source.
Configuration
Section titled “Configuration”| Field | Required |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Workday Connection | Yes | The Workday Financials connection to read through. |
| RaaS Report URL | Yes | The Web Service URL of the RaaS report you built and published in Workday. |
| Target Table | Yes | The project table the results are written to. It is overwritten in full on every run. |
| Filters | No | company, ledger, period, accounting_date (range), ledger_account (range), cost_center. Each is passed as a report parameter — a filter only takes effect if your RaaS report defines a matching prompt. |
